Macbook と iMac は、ハイパフォーマンス コーディングのための強力なデバイスですが、好みのプログラミング言語で開発コードを作成するための強力なコード エディターがありません。生産性と効率性を高めるには、Mac に最適なコード エディターを見つけることが不可欠です。無料および有料のテキスト エディターは数多くありますが、ニーズに合ったものを選択することが重要です。
この記事では、2024 年に利用可能な Mac 用の最高のコード/テキスト エディターについて探っていきます。
IDEとは何ですか?
アン IDE ( 統合開発環境 ) は、一般的に使用される開発者ツールを小さな GUI (グラフィカル ユーザー インターフェイス) アプリケーションに統合するソフトウェアです。コード エディター、コンパイラー、デバッガーを統合ターミナルと組み合わせます。
コード/テキストエディタとは何ですか?
コード エディターは、コンピューター プログラムのプログラミング言語でコードを作成できるツールです。コンピューター プログラムは、ソフトウェア、Web サイト、オペレーティング システムの基盤です。
Javaでの文字列配列の作成
コード エディターは、次のような古いテキスト エディターを置き換えました。 Microsoft のメモ帳 そして Mac でのテキスト編集 、プログラマーがそれらにコードを書くのは難しくて時間がかかると感じたためです。コード エディターは、エネルギーと時間を節約できるため人気が高まりました。
MacOS 用のベスト テキスト エディター 10 選
2024 年にダウンロードできる、Mac 用の最も人気があり推奨されるコード/テキスト エディターの一部を以下に示します。
Mac用のコード/テキストエディタのリスト
1. Visual Studio コード
Visual Studio コード は、無料のオープンソース コード エディターです。 macOS、Windows X64、および Linux x64 オペレーティングシステム。これには、基本的な構文の強調表示とオートコンプリート機能に加え、Intellisense と呼ばれる関数および変数ベースのスマート コンプリート機能が含まれています。
チェックアウト: Mac で Visual Studio を実行するにはどうすればよいですか? – techcodeview.com

Visual Studio Code の優れた機能
- 使いやすいインターフェース : シンプルで操作が簡単です。
- 多くの言語のサポート : などの多くのプログラミング言語でうまく動作します。 JavaScript 、 パイソン 、 もっと。
- 優れた編集ツール : などの便利な機能を提供します。 ハイライト 、 オートコンプリート 、 そして 間違いをチェックすること。
- 大量の拡張機能 : 追加のツールを追加して、必要なほぼすべてのことを行うことができます。
- 内蔵端子 : VS Code を終了せずにコマンドを実行できます。
- Git ビルトイン : Git を使用したコード変更の管理に役立ちます。
- デバッグが簡単に : コード内の問題を見つけて修正するのに役立ちます。
サポートされているプログラミング言語
次のような言語をサポートしています JavaScript 、 TypeScript 、 パイソン 、 C++ 、 ジャワ 、 HTML 、 CSS 、 もっと。さらに、言語サポートを強化する拡張機能の大規模なマーケットプレイスも提供します。
長所 | 短所 |
|---|---|
|
|
価格設定:
- 無料
チェックアウト: Visual Studio for C++ で競技プログラミングをセットアップする方法
2. 崇高なテキスト
Sublime Text は無料版と有料版の両方で利用でき、多くのトップ テキスト エディター ランキングに表示されます。サポート対象 Windows、Linux、Mac 、Mac 用の多用途のコード エディターとして機能します。これは、ディスク容量とシステム リソースをほとんど必要としない高速なエディタです。
試用モードでは、プログラムを長期間使用できます。 無期限 。追加の機能が必要な場合は、フルバージョンを購入してください。 99ドル。

Sublime Text の優れた機能
- スピード : 非常に高速で応答性が高いため、遅延なく作業できます。
- 強力な編集 : 複数の選択や強力な検索と置換などの高度な編集機能を備えています。
- カスタマイズ : キーバインディングからテーマまで、ほぼすべてを好みに合わせてカスタマイズできます。
- クロスプラットフォーム : Windows、Mac、Linux で動作するため、どのコンピュータでも使用できます。
- パッケージエコシステム : プラグインや拡張機能を作成する巨大なコミュニティがあるため、その機能を無数の方法で拡張できます。
- 気を散らさないモード : 気を散らすことなくコードに集中できる、気を散らさないモードがあります。
長所 | 短所 |
|---|---|
|
|
価格設定:
- 無料
- 個人ライセンス: 99 ドルの一括支払い
- ビジネスライセンス: 年間65ドル
サポートされているプログラミング言語
Sublime Text は、次のような多くの言語をサポートしています。 パイソン 、 JavaScript 、 HTML 、 CSS 、 C/C++ 、 ジャワ 、 PHP 、 そして ルビー 。プラグインを使用して機能を強化し、より多くの言語をサポートすることもできます。
以下もチェックしてください: 競技プログラミング環境用の Sublime Text のセットアップ。
3. アトム
原子 は、Web 開発者やアプリケーション開発者の間で最も広く使用されている Mac 用のコード エディターの 1 つです。このアプリはオープンソースであり、によって作成されました GitHub 開発者。
Atom には、テキスト エディターのユーザーや開発者が作成したさまざまな拡張機能やツールにアクセスできるパッケージ マネージャーが含まれています。 Atom が他の最新のテキスト エディターと大きく異なるのは、その拡張性です。 Atom の適切に設計されたアーキテクチャ、 API およびエンジンを使用すると、他のアナログを使用するよりもはるかに簡単にカスタム ツールやアドオンを作成できます。

Atom の優れた機能
- カスタマイズ : テーマ、パッケージ、設定を使用して Atom を好みに合わせて調整します。
- 組み込みのパッケージマネージャー : 幅広いパッケージが利用可能で、機能を簡単に拡張できます。
- スマートオートコンプリート : コーディング中にインテリジェントな提案で時間を節約します。
- クロスプラットフォーム : シームレスに動作します ウィンドウズ 、 マックOS 、 そして Linux 。
- 分割編集 : 複数のファイルを同時に表示および編集して、生産性を向上させます。
サポートされているプログラミング言語
Atom は次のような一般的な言語をサポートしています。 JavaScript 、 HTML 、 CSS 、 パイソン 、 ルビー 、 PHP 、 もっと。ユーザーは、次のようなパッケージを使用して機能を強化することもできます。 崇高なテキスト 。
長所 | 短所 |
|---|---|
|
|
価格設定:
- 無料
以下もチェックしてください: 必要なすべてのパッケージを使用して Atom Editor をセットアップするにはどうすればよいですか?
4. なぜ
Vim は、ガイドを必要としない Web デザイナー向けに設計された Mac 用のテキスト エディターです。このツールはほとんどのもので動作します UNIX システムに組み込まれており、主に端末内での編集用に設計されています。このプログラムを使用すると、オンプレミスまたはオンラインの UNIX システムと vim エディタを使用してテキスト編集タスクを管理できます。
Vim の優れた機能
- 効率 : Vim ではキーボード ショートカットを使用してすばやく編集でき、時間を節約できます。
- カスタマイズ : 自分の好みやワークフローに合わせて Vim をカスタマイズできます。
- 強力なコマンド : Vim は、検索や置換などのタスク用に多くの編集コマンドを提供します。
- 分割画面編集 : 画面を分割して複数のファイルを同時に作業できます。
- プラグインのサポート : Vim には、さまざまなニーズに合わせて機能を拡張するためのアドオンがたくさんあります。
サポートされているプログラミング言語
Vim はその拡張性により、ほぼすべてのプログラミング言語をサポートしています。ユーザーはプラグインをインストールすることで、構文の強調表示や言語に固有のその他の機能を追加できます
長所 | 短所 |
|---|---|
|
|
価格設定:
- 無料
以下もチェックしてください: 基本的な Vim コマンド
5. ブラケット

Mac 用の人気のあるテキスト エディタである Brackets は、主に次のことに重点を置いています。 ウェブデザイン 。ブラケットの方が良い選択です フロントエンド開発者 そして ウェブデザイナー 上記の他のものよりも。 Brackets は、サブスクリプション価格モデルで有名な Adobe によって設計されているにもかかわらず、完全に無料のテキスト エディターです。アドビは、活発で熱心なコミュニティによってサポートされているオープンソース プロジェクトとして Brackets を作成しました。
ブラケットの優れた機能
- ライブプレビュー: 変更内容をブラウザで即座に確認できます。
- インライン編集: ブラウザでコードを直接編集します。
- プリプロセッサのサポート: で動作します 少ない 、 SCSS 、 もっと。
- 拡張機能: コーディング エクスペリエンスを簡単にカスタマイズして強化します。
- クイック編集: から直接ジャンプ HTML に CSS 。
- 分割ビュー: 複数のファイルを同時に操作します。
- Git の統合: コードを簡単に管理します。
サポートされているプログラミング言語
Brackets は主に次のような Web 開発言語をサポートします。 HTML 、 CSS 、 そして JavaScript 。ただし、拡張機能を使用すると、サポートを次のような言語に拡張できます。 パイソン 、 ルビー 、 そして PHP
長所 | 短所 |
|---|---|
|
|
価格設定:
- 無料
6.BBエディット14
を探しているときは、 Mac用の有料コードエディター 、BBEdit を検討する必要があります。これは、主に HTML で作業する Web 開発会社のエンジニアにとって優れたサービスです。 BBEdit は、直感的で思慮深いインターフェイスが際立っています。エディターを使用すると、正規表現をすばやく検索して置換でき、プロジェクト管理機能が含まれています。BBEdit を使用すると、機能をナビゲートすることもできます。構文の強調表示は、次のようなさまざまな言語でサポートされています。 HTML 。

ラテックス部分導関数
BBEdit 14 の優れた機能
- より良い編集 : スムーズな編集をサポートします。 カラーコーディング そして 折りたたみ 。
- 高速検索 : 強力な検索ツールを使用して、探しているものをすばやく見つけます。
- Git サポート : プロジェクトを簡単に管理 組み込みのGit 。
- カスタマイズ可能 : 変更できるテーマとショートカットを使用して自分のスタイルに合わせます。
- 生産性の向上 : 次のような機能を使用すると、作業を高速化できます。 テキストの切り抜き そして ライブプレビュー 。
サポートされているプログラミング言語
BBEdit 14 は、次のような幅広いプログラミング言語をサポートしています。 HTML 、 CSS 、 JavaScript 、 パイソン 、 ルビー 、 パール 、 PHP 、 ジャワ 、 C++ 、 その他。
長所 | 短所 |
|---|---|
|
|
価格設定:
- シングルユーザーライセンスは 49.99 ドル。
7.ウルトラエディット
UltraEdit は、最も人気のあるコード エディターの 1 つです。開発者に必要なすべての機能を提供するように設計されています。同時にインストールするために購入できるライセンスは 1 つだけです ウィンドウズ 、 マック そして Linuxコンピュータ 。さらに、次のアップデートを無料でインストールできます。 UltraEdit は、次の機能を備えた強力なテキスト エディタです。 柔軟性 、 スピード そして 安全 。いくつかの美しいテーマと、シンプルで使いやすいようにカスタマイズするための膨大な範囲のオプションが提供されます。

UltraEdit の優れた機能
- どこでも使えます :スムーズに動作します ウィンドウズ 、 マック 、 そして Linux 。
- スマート編集ツール : のような機能 色分け マクロを使用すると編集が簡単になります。
- 間違い探し : ファイルやフォルダーを簡単に比較します。
- エクスペリエンスをパーソナライズする : スタイルに合わせてインターフェースをカスタマイズします。
- ファイルをリモートで編集する : FTP サーバーからファイルに直接アクセスして編集します。
- 何でもすぐに見つけられる : 強力な検索と置換機能により時間を節約できます。
- 機能の拡張 : プラグインを使用して追加機能を追加します。
- 効率的な編集 : 列内のデータを編集して簡単に変更します。
サポートされているプログラミング言語
UltraEdit は、次のような多数のプログラミング言語をサポートしています。 JavaScript 、 HTML 、 CSS 、 PHP 、 パイソン 、 ジャワ 、 C/C++ 、 パール 、 もっと。
長所 | 短所 |
|---|---|
|
|
価格設定:
- 年間 99.95 ドル
8. コーダ2 / ノヴァ
新しい です Mac 固有のテキスト テストなどの機能を備えたコードエディター 編集 、 ワークフロー 、 コードのデバッグ 、 そして 拡張子 。 Coda 2/新しい、 Web開発者専用のテキストエディタ 、オートコンプリート、構文の強調表示、コードの折りたたみ、高速コメントなどの機能を提供します。また、深く統合されたファイル システムを備えているため、ユーザーはリモートで編集できます。 FTP 、 SFTP 、 WebDAV 、 または アマゾンS3 サーバー。
Coda 2 / Nova の最高の機能
- ユーザーフレンドリーなインターフェース :初心者でも使いやすいように設計されています。
- 構文の強調表示 : コードを読みやすくします。 色分け 。
- オートコンプリート : 入力時に補完を提案することでコーディングをスピードアップします。
- 内蔵端子 : エディターを終了せずにコマンド ラインにアクセスします。
- Gitの統合 : エディタ内でバージョン管理を直接管理します。
- プラグイン : 利用可能な幅広いプラグインを使用してエクスペリエンスをカスタマイズします。
- ライブコラボレーション : プロジェクトで他のユーザーとリアルタイムで共同作業します。
サポートされているプログラミング言語
コーダ2、 今 新しい 、次のような Web 開発言語をサポートします。 HTML 、 CSS 、 JavaScript 、 PHP、 パイソン 、 そして ルビー 。また、これらの言語の構文の強調表示やその他の機能強化も備えています。
長所 | 短所 |
|---|---|
|
|
価格設定
シングルユーザーライセンスは99ドル。
9. テキストメイト
TextMate は 軽量 、 シンプルなコードエディター それを組み合わせる UNIX そして GUI コンポーネントにより、専門家と初心者の両方がアクセスできるようになります。次のような機能を提供します ブラケットの自動ペアリング 、 列の選択 、 そして タイピング 、 記録可能なマクロ 、 そして 構文の強調表示 多言語対応。 TextMate は Mac デバイス専用で、直感的なユーザー インターフェイスと高度な機能のバランスを提供します。
if else ステートメント Java

TextMate の優れた機能
- 簡単な編集 : ブラケットのペアリングや簡単なナビゲーションなどの便利なツールを使用して編集を簡素化します。
- カスタマイズ : TextMate をカスタマイズできます テーマ そして あなたのスタイルに合わせたアドオン 。
- 生産性の向上 : などの時間節約機能 マクロ そして 高度な検索ヘルプ 効率的に仕事ができます。
- 統合 : などのツールとシームレスに接続します。 ギット そして ターミナル よりスムーズなワークフローを実現します。
- 柔軟性 : TextMate のオープンソースの性質により、 無限のカスタマイズ そして プラグインによる拡張 。
サポートされているプログラミング言語
TextMate は、次のような複数のプログラミング言語をサポートしています。 HTML 、 CSS 、 JavaScript 、 パイソン 、 ルビー 、 PHP 、 ジャワ 、バンドル システムを通じてさらに多くのことを実現します。
長所 | 短所 |
|---|---|
|
|
価格設定:
- .25
10. コードランナー
CodeRunner は、以上のサポートを提供する多用途の macOS コード エディタです。 25のプログラミング言語 、 含む パイソン 、 JavaScript 、 ルビー 、 ジャワ 、 もっと。合理化されたインターフェイスと、構文の強調表示やコード補完などの強力な機能により、開発者の生産性が向上します。

エディター内でコードを実行すると、 即時フィードバック 、を助ける デバッグ そして テスト 。カスタマイズ オプションを使用すると、ユーザーはインターフェイスを好みに合わせて調整できます。 macOS システムツールとシームレスに統合され、 コードランナー あらゆるレベルの開発者にスムーズなコーディング エクスペリエンスを提供し、次のような場合に最適です。 書き込み 、 テスト 、 そして コードのデバッグ で マックOS プラットホーム。
CodeRunner の優れた機能
- ユーザーフレンドリーなインターフェース :あらゆるレベルのユーザーに使いやすいデザイン。
- 複数の言語をサポート : などのさまざまなプログラミング言語で動作します。 パイソン 、 ジャワ 、 もっと。
- リアルタイムのコード実行 : コードを作成して実行すると、即座にフィードバックが提供されます。
- 組み込みのコードスニペット : 事前に作成されたコードブロック コーディングを迅速化するために
サポートされているプログラミング言語
CodeRunner、以上のサポート 25の言語 含む パイソン 、 JavaScript 、 ルビー 、 ジャワ 、 C/C++ 、 PHP 、 パール 、 そして 迅速 を使用すると、ユーザーはエディター内でコードを実行できます。
長所 | 短所 |
|---|---|
|
|
価格設定
- 無料トライアル、$ 14.99
結論
結論から言うと、正しいものを選ぶと、 Mac用のコード/テキストエディタ コーディング エクスペリエンスに大きな影響を与える可能性があります。この記事では、2024 年に利用可能な 10 の最良のオプションを検討しました。それぞれに独自の特徴と機能があります。初心者でも経験豊富なプログラマーでも、 Mac対応エディタ あなたのニーズを満たすためにそこにあります。
などのさまざまなオプションがあり、 Visual Studio コード 、 崇高なテキスト 、 原子 など、自分のコーディング スタイルに合ったものを見つけることができます。これらのエディターは次のような機能を提供します。 カスタマイズ 、 構文の強調表示 、 コードスニペット など、開発者にとって不可欠なツールとなっています。
2024 年にダウンロードすべき Mac 用コード/テキスト エディター ベスト 10 – FAQ
最もダウンロードされているコード エディターは何ですか?
Visual Studio Code は最も人気のあるコード エディターです。 2021 年に実施された Stack Overflow 調査によると、プロの開発者の 70% 以上が Stack Overflow を使用しています。
Mac の Notepad ++ の代替手段は何ですか?
いくつかの代替手段があります メモ帳 ++ Mac用。人気のあるものには、BBEdit 13、Sublime Text 3、Visual Studio Code などがあります。
Mac 用の新しいコード エディターとは何ですか?
ゼッドは新人だ 高い – パフォーマンス 、 マルチプレイヤーコードエディター Mac用。 Atom と Tree-sitter6 の作成者によって開発されました。その他の最近の追加機能には次のものがあります。 JetBrains フリート 。
Mac でのコーディングにはどのアプリが使用されますか?
上位の選択肢は、 Xcode Apple 開発用と、汎用コーディング用の Visual Studio Code です。
Mac に最適な C コード エディタは何ですか?
試す VSコード – C をサポートする無料の使いやすいエディター。 C を使用した Mac 開発の場合、 Xcode 強力ですが複雑です。